The St. Joe Co. engages in real estate development and asset management. The company is headquartered in Panama City Beach, Florida and currently employs 863 full-time employees. The company owns 167,000 acres of land in Northwest Florida. Its segments include residential, hospitality and commercial. The Residential Segment develops communities into homesites for sale to homebuilders and on a limited basis to retail customers. Its projects include Watersound Origins West, Watersound Camp Creek, Breakfast Point East, Titus Park, Ward Creek, and others. The Hospitality Segment owns the Watersound Beach Club; Camp Creek golf course and amenities; Shark’s Tooth golf course and tennis center; Origins golf course; and the Third golf course, as well as other club amenities that are situated in or near its residential communities. In its commercial segment, it owns the properties used in its operations and has properties under construction that shall be used in its operations, which include multifamily, senior living, self-storage, retail, office, industrial and commercial property.
